Guia CNC Brasil - Tudo sobre CNC, Router, Laser, Torno e 3D Print

SOFTWARES => G-Code => Tópico iniciado por: badade em 09 de Setembro de 2011, 14:49

Título: Programação paramétrica (5): programa macro
Enviado por: badade em 09 de Setembro de 2011, 14:49
Olá,
continuamos nossas observações sobre os programas paramétricos:
hoje vamos falar de macro.
Título: Re:Programação paramétrica (5): programa macro
Enviado por: Costa980 em 03 de Fevereiro de 2014, 22:50
Olá badade, essa programação paramétrica pode ser usada em uma simples router cnc com programa
Mach3 ou é só para maquinas grandes ,como centros de usinagem etc. Desculpa a ignorancia , mas sou novo nessa área e estou me matando no gcode.
Título: Re:Programação paramétrica (5): programa macro
Enviado por: badade em 04 de Fevereiro de 2014, 20:31
Programação paramétrica é um componente fundamental de todo cnc, está sempre presente, mesmo quando não estiver conhecido, seja em comandos industrias ou de hobby. A Fanuc usa o símbolo #, bem como outros controles: Fagor, Haas, Mach3, Mitsubishi, UsbCnc .. Outros comandos usam símbolos diferentes mas o discurso é essencialmente idêntico (Selca usa a letra P,  Heidenahin usa a letra E (ou P) .. etc). Existem também controles numéricos que utilizam um tipo de linguagem baseado no Basic ou C + + (semelhante, mas não igual!), através do qual é possível criar uma rotina, ou  funções particulares.
Mach3 também permite o uso de variáveis ( o simbolo usado é #) e de parâmetros máquina (parâmetros de sistemas).  Também é possível criar rotinas particulares utilizando VB script . Existe uma grande variedade de parâmetros que podem ser usados para qualquer finalidade. A sintaxe, no entanto, não fica universal mas varia de cnc para cnc; então você não pode escrever um programa para um comando e transferi-lo para outro sem mudança.
Título: Re:Programação paramétrica (5): programa macro
Enviado por: Costa980 em 11 de Fevereiro de 2014, 21:55
Boa noite pessoal, estou tendo dificuldade em fazer um comando para minha router, eu gostaria que ela girasse o quarto eixo 360 graus e eixo x movessem em ziguezague , então fiz assim.

Ex.
G00 A- 91 x-18
G00 a -92 x-15
G00 a- 93 x-18

Só que  o que acontece, quando o x se move o 4 eixo para , e eu preciso que ele não pare, será que alguém pode me dar um toque de como faço isso. Eu uso o mach3. Obrigado